DFM, ADX close Tuesday in red zone

UAE – Mubasher: The main index of Dubai Financial Market (DFM) went down by 1.43 points (0.03%) on Tuesday and closed the trading session at 3,998.82 points.

A total of 274.94 million shares were exchanged during the session at a value of AED 305.59 million.

Drake and Scull International (DSI) was the most active stock with 137.63 million shares exchanged at AED 54.13 million.

Al Salam Bank – Sudan led the risers with 12.81%, while Sukoon Takaful headed the fallers with 3.03%.

The benchmark index of the Abu Dhabi Securities Exchange (ADX) also fell by 0.227% to 9,001.80 points.

ADX's turnover stood at AED 1.01 billion through the exchange of 355.53 million shares, while the market cap value reached AED 2.76 trillion.

International Holding Company (IHC) posted the highest turnover of AED 195.91 million.

Eshraq Investments, which dominated the trading volume with 121.19 million shares, led the gainers with 8.55%.

Meanwhile, Palms Sports topped the decliners with 6.79%.
